Kitchen Water Removal Cost in Paradise, NV
The cost of Kitchen Water Removal in Paradise, NV var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a free estimate and work with you to create a customized plan that fits your budget. Free estimates ensure you know exactly what to expect.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Drying and sanitizing |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Restoration |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, materials needed |
| Disinfecting |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Dehumidifying |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Disposal |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
